What is a Slip Ring and How It Works?
A slip ring is an electromechanical device that allows the transmission of electrical signals and power from a stationary part to a rotating part. In packaging and automation machines, slip rings are critical for enabling 360-degree motion without tangling wires. These devices are designed to maintain reliable connectivity, even under high-speed rotation and harsh industrial environments.
Key Features and Advantages
Slip rings used in packaging machines are designed for high reliability and minimal maintenance. Their features include:
- Continuous rotation capability, reducing downtime
- Transmission of electrical power, data, and signals simultaneously
- Durable materials like copper, silver, or gold contacts for low resistance
- Compact design to fit tight spaces in automated equipment
These advantages result in improved production efficiency, longer machine lifespan, and reduced maintenance costs.
Applications in Packaging and Automation
Packaging machines such as bottling lines, labeling machines, and robotic arms rely heavily on slip rings. Automation systems in warehouses, assembly lines, and conveyor systems also benefit. For instance, robotic pick-and-place arms use slip rings to transfer power and control signals while rotating endlessly, ensuring precise positioning without cable wear or entanglement.

Installation and Maintenance Tips
To ensure optimal performance and longevity of slip rings:
- Install in a dust-free and vibration-controlled environment.
- Regularly inspect contacts for wear and clean them if necessary.
- Lubricate moving parts only if recommended by the manufacturer.
- Avoid overloading electrical connections beyond specified limits.
Following these practices prevents common failures and keeps automation lines running smoothly.
